Our system is currently under heavy load due to increased usage. We're actively working on upgrades to improve performance. Thank you for your patience.

Ioanna Spyridaki

Sign up to set email alerts
|
5Publications
229Citation Statements Received
426Citation Statements Given
How they've been cited
290
8
221
0
How they cite others
481
3
423
0
Publications
Order By: Most citations